Alright, let's break it down. Remote IoT device control is basically the ability to manage your smart devices from anywhere in the world using an internet connection. Think of it as giving your home a brain that you can talk to, even when you're not there. Whether you're turning off the AC, checking if you locked the door, or adjusting the thermostat, remote IoT control puts you in charge without you needing to be physically present.

Home Assistant is like the Swiss Army knife of IoT control. It's open-source, meaning you can customize it to your heart's content. With Home Assistant, you can manage everything from your smart lights to your security cameras, all from one dashboard. And the best part? It's completely free.
Blynk is another awesome option for remote IoT control. It's super easy to use and offers a drag-and-drop interface that makes setting up your devices a breeze. Plus, it integrates with tons of popular IoT platforms, so you can connect all your gadgets in one place.
Setting up remote IoT control might sound intimidating, but it's actually pretty straightforward. Here's a step-by-step guide to get you started:
Choose your devices: Pick the IoT devices you want to control remotely. Make sure they're compatible with the free tools you plan to use.
Install the software: Download and install the app or platform you've chosen. Most tools have detailed setup guides to walk you through the process.
Connect your devices: Follow the instructions to connect your devices to the app. This usually involves scanning a QR code or entering a device ID.
Test your setup: Once everything is connected, test your setup to make sure everything works as expected. You don't want to find out there's a problem when you're already miles away from home.
